The boyband reunite with the DJ and producer after he remixed their track 'Mic Drop'

Steve Aoki has teased a new collaboration with BTS, called ‘Waste It On Me’.

The DJ and producer previously worked with the Korean boyband when he remixed their track ‘Mic Drop’ earlier this year. The remix featured on the band’s latest album, ‘Love Yourself: Answer‘, while the video has over 365 million views on YouTube.

Aoki revealed he had joined forces with the group again on Twitter, writing: “surpriseeee we’re back! got a new collab w/ my brothers @BTS_twt coming at u tomorrow!! who wants to hear it now?? Tweet #WasteItOnMe to unlock a preview!”

The song will mark BTS’ first new music since the release of ‘Love Yourself: Answer’. However, on Monday (October 23), one of the group’s rappers, RM, released a new “playlist” titled ‘mono.’ The seven-track record featured collaborations with London synth-pop duo HONNE, as well as JW of Korean indie band Nell, and K-Pop singer eAeon.

BTS were named one of TIME magazine’s Next Generation Leaders earlier this month and graced the cover of an edition of the publication. In a video, RM called it “an honour to be called an ambassador for Korean K-Pop.”

The band made their UK debut on October 9 and 10, with two sold-out shows at London’s The O2. The gigs followed a history-making show at New York’s Citi Field, where the group became the first Korean musicians to perform in a US stadium.

Next month (November 15), the boyband will be the subject of a new cinematic release. Their documentary series Burn The Stage, which followed them on their 2017 Wings tour, will be re-released as a movie, featuring new footage.
